JOWAI: The second body retrieved from the Ksan coal mine has been identified as Dimonme Dkhar of Lumthari village, East Jaintia Hills, on Thursday.
Dkhar, his brother Melambok and cousin Shalabas were among the 15 miners trapped in the flooded mine on December 13.
The body was pulled out on Wednesday.
An official said the mother came to the morgue of Khliehriat CHC and identified Dkhar from the clothes he wore.
Earlier, the first body of the miner was identified as Amir Hussain of Assam’s Chirang district.
